/*
---------------------------------
usermem_r-cpp.cpp
Redefine qh_exit() as 'throw std::runtime_error("QH10003 ...")'
This file is not included in the Qhull builds.
qhull_r calls qh_exit() when qh_errexit() is not available. For example,
it calls qh_exit() if you linked the wrong qhull library.
The C++ interface avoids most of the calls to qh_exit().
If needed, include usermem_r-cpp.o before libqhullstatic_r.a. You may need to
override duplicate symbol errors (e.g. /FORCE:MULTIPLE for DevStudio). It
may produce a warning about throwing an error from C code.
*/
